Faculty's Guide to Canvas

Customizing the Course Navigation Menu

A screen shot of the 2 Canvas menusWhen accessing Canvas on a computer, there are two menus on the side of the screen.

From left to right, the first menu - with the blue background and icons - is called the Global Navigation menu. This menu is the same for every user in Canvas and cannot be changed.

The next menu - with the white background and blue links - is called the Course Navigation menu. This menu varies by course because instructors can, and should, modify this menu. 

As a best practice, you should remove links for tools you are not using in class from the Course Navigation menu. 

Please note:

Links for the Accessibility Report, TidyUP, and New Analytics are NOT visible to students.

The link to Concourse Syllabus MUST be visible on the Course Navigation menu.
